Тест на тему: Микроконтроллеры Atmel, основы. Часть 2.
Назад     Посмотреть правильные ответы

Тест на тему: Микроконтроллеры Atmel, основы. Часть 2.

В тесте 20 вопросов.

1). (из 20):    Если под значение операнда в слове команды относительного перехода RJMP отводится 11 битов, то максимальная величина перехода составляет:

Выберите единственный правильный ответ

а) -2047… +2048 слов;

б) -254… +254 слов;

в) только +2048 слов;

г) только +254 слова;

д) -2047… +2048 байт;

2). (из 20):    При косвенном переходе IJMP в качестве адреса перехода используется содержимое:

Выберите единственный правильный ответ

а) индексного регистра X;

б) индексного регистра Y;

в) одного из регистров ввода-вывода;

г) индексного регистра Z;

д) одного из дополнительных регистров ввода-вывода;

3). (из 20):    При косвенном вызове подпрограммы в счётчик команд загружается:

Выберите единственный правильный ответ

а) содержимое индексного регистра X;

б) содержимое индексного регистра Y;

в) содержимое индексного регистра Z;

г) содержимое одного из регистров ввода-вывода;

д) содержимое одного из дополнительных регистров ввода-вывода;

4). (из 20):    Стек в микроконтроллерах семейства mega размещается в:

Выберите единственный правильный ответ

а) памяти данных;

б) памяти программ;

в) ОЗУ;

г) забыл(а)))))

5). (из 20):    Внутренний нагрузочный резистор, подключённый к выводу порта микроконтроллера:

Выберите единственный правильный ответ

а) создаёт вытекающий ток на выводе порта;

б) уменьшает напряжение на выводе порта;

в) создаёт вытекающий ток для внешних устройств, подключённых между выводом порта и общим проводом;

г) увеличивает напряжение на выводе порта;

6). (из 20):    Для того, чтобы подключить к выводу PA0 порта А внутренний нагрузочный резистор необходимо установить значения:

Выберите единственный правильный ответ

а) DDA0=1; PA0=1;

б) DDA0=0; PA0=1;

в) DDA0=1; PA0=0;

г) DDA0=0; PA0=0;

7). (из 20):    Пусть имеется устройство для управления светодиодом при помощи кнопки. При нажатии кнопки – светодиод горит, иначе – нет. Схема устройства приведена на рис. 2.1. Выберите правильные утверждения:

Выберите несколько правильных ответов

а) когда кнопка S1 разомкнута, на выводе PD0 будет сигнал, соответствующий логической единице;

б) когда кнопка S1 разомкнута, на выводе PD0 будет сигнал, соответствующий логическому нулю;

в) когда на выводе PD0 имеется сигнал логической единицы, то на выводе РВ0 должен быть сигнал высокого логического уровня;

г) когда на выводе PD0 имеется сигнал логической единицы, то на выводе РВ0 должен быть сигнал низкого логического уровня;

д) когда на выводе PD0 имеется сигнал логического нуля, то на выводе РВ0 должен быть сигнал высокого логического уровня;

е) когда на выводе PD0 имеется сигнал логического нуля, то на выводе РВ0 должен быть сигнал низкого логического уровня;

8). (из 20):    Выберите правильное утверждение из представленных ниже:

Выберите единственный правильный ответ

а) чем больше адрес прерывания в таблице прерываний, тем выше приоритет прерывания;

б) чем меньше адрес прерывания в таблице прерываний, тем меньше приоритет прерывания;

в) чем больше адрес прерывания в таблице прерываний, тем больше приоритет прерывания;

г) чем меньше адрес прерывания в таблице прерываний, тем выше приоритет прерывания;

9). (из 20):    Для того, чтобы разрешить или запретить отдельные прерывания используются регистры:

Выберите несколько правильных ответов

а) GIMSK;

б) GIFR;

в) TIFR;

г) TIMSK;

д) SREG;

10). (из 20):    Алгоритм работы системы прерываний сводится к следующему. (Установите правильно последовательность действий, см. рис. 2.2):

Выберите единственный правильный ответ

а) I-III-IV-II;

б) III-II-IV-I;

в) II-IV-III-I;

г) IV-III-II-I;

д) III-IV-I-II;

е) II-I-IV-III;

ж) I-II-IV-III;

11). (из 20):    Регистры восьмибитных таймеров-счётчиков делятся на:

Выберите несколько правильных ответов

а) регистры управления;

б) регистры флагов;

в) счётные регистры;

г) регистры сравнения;

д) регистры состояния асинхронного режима;

е) надо подумать….

12). (из 20):    При работе восьмибитных таймеров-счётчиков в нормальном режиме:

Выберите единственный правильный ответ

а) производится непрерывное сравнение содержимого регистра сравнения OCFn с содержимым регистра сравнения TCNTn. В случае равенства содержимого этих регистров устанавливается флаг OCRn в регистре флагов и генерируется прерывание;

б) производится непрерывное сравнение содержимого регистра сравнения OCRn с содержимым счётного регистра TCNTn. В случае равенства содержимого этих регистров устанавливается флаг OCFn в регистре флагов и генерируется прерывание;

в) производится непрерывное сравнение содержимого регистра сравнения OCFn с содержимым регистра сравнения TCNTn. В случае не равенства содержимого этих регистров устанавливается флаг OCRn в регистре флагов и генерируется прерывание;

г) запутанные ответы… не могу ответить…((((

13). (из 20):    Режимы работы восьмибитных таймеров-счётчиков Т0, Т2 определяются:

Выберите единственный правильный ответ

а) состоянием битов COMnA1:COMnA0 счётного регистра TCNTn;

б) состоянием битов COMnA1:COMnA0 регистра сравнения OCRn;

в) состоянием битов WGMn2:WGMn0 регистра управления TCCRn;

г) состоянием битов FOCnA:FOCnB регистра управления TCCRn;

14). (из 20):    При работе восьмибитного таймера-счётчика в в режиме СТС:

Выберите несколько правильных ответов

а) максимально возможное значение счётного регистра определяется регистром сравнения OCRn;

б) записываемое в регистр сравнения OCRn максимальное значение сохраняется дополнительно в буферном регистре;

в) при обнулении счётного регистра устанавливается флаг прерывания по переполнениюTOVn;

г) при обнулении счётного регистра изменяется состояние выводов Ocn;

д) при достижении счётчиком максимального значения устанавливается флаг OCFn;

15). (из 20):    Дана схема устройства и программный код на рис. Укажите, что будет происходить при нажатии кнопки (см. рис. 2.3):

Выберите несколько правильных ответов

а) если PD0=0, то светодиод будет мигать с задержкой в 200 мс. Мигание начнётся с того, что светодиод не будет гореть;

б) если PD0=0, то светодиод будет мигать с задержкой в 200 мс. Мигание начнётся с того, что светодиод будет гореть;

в) если PD0=1, то светодиод будет мигать с задержкой в 200 мс. Мигание начнётся с того, что светодиод не будет гореть;

г) если PD0=1, то светодиод будет мигать с задержкой в 200 мс. Мигание начнётся с того, что светодиод будет гореть;

д) если PD0=1, то светодиод будет потушен, то есть на выводе РВ0 будет сигнал высокого логического уровня;

е) если PD0=1, то светодиод будет потушен, то есть на выводе РВ0 будет сигнал низкого логического уровня;

16). (из 20):    Сторожевой таймер в микроконтроллерах семейства mega необходим для:

Выберите единственный правильный ответ

а) для генерирования прерывания в случае совпадения содержимого счётного регистра с содержимым сторожевого таймера;

б) защиты микроконтроллера от сбоев в процессе работы;

в) для генерирования прерывания в случае совпадения содержимого регистра сравнения с содержимым сторожевого таймера;

г) не знаю…(((

17). (из 20):    Аналоговый компаратор предназначен для:

Выберите несколько правильных ответов

а) сравнения значений напряжения, которое присутствует на двух выводах микроконтроллера и генерировании в данном случае прерывания;

б) защиты вывода микроконтроллера в случае, если на вывод буден подан сигнал больше 5 В;

в) управления схемой захвата таймера-счётчика;

г) преобразования аналогового сигнала на выводе микроконтроллера в цифровой сигнал;

18). (из 20):    Модуль SPI в микроконтроллерах AVR семейства mega использует следующие выводы:

Выберите несколько правильных ответов

а) SCK;

б) MISO;

в) MOSI;

г) SPCR;

д) SS;

е) SPE;

19). (из 20):    Последовательный интерфейс TWI:

Выберите несколько правильных ответов

а) имеет линию синхронизации SCL;

б) имеет линию данных SDA;

в) имеет линию команд SDC;

г) имеет линию адреса SDA;

д) может связать до 128 различных устройств;

е) может связать до 256 различных устройств;

20). (из 20):    При передаче данных по шине TWI:

Выберите несколько правильных ответов

а) каждый передаваемый бит сопровождается импульсом на линии тактового сигнала SCL;

б) сигнал на линии SDA должен быть стабильным в течение всего времени, пока на шине SCL присутствует сигнал лог. 0;

в) каждый передаваемый бит сопровождается сигналом высокого логического уровня на линии тактового сигнала SCL;

г) сигнал на линии SDA должен быть стабильным в течение всего времени, пока на шине SCL присутствует сигнал лог. 1;